Sr0.147Ga0.298Ge0.555 is an experimental ceramic compound in the strontium gallium germanate family, synthesized for research into advanced thermoelectric and phononic materials. This mixed-cation oxide is of primary interest in solid-state physics and materials research for tailoring thermal and electrical transport properties through compositional engineering. The material represents a class of doped semiconductor ceramics being investigated for potential applications requiring tunable thermal management or phonon control at intermediate temperatures.
